The Palazzo Contarini delle Figure is a Renaissance-style palace located between the Palazzo Mocenigo Ca' Vecchia and Palazzo Erizzo Nani Mocenigo, across the Grand Canal from the Palazzo Civran Grimani in the sestiere di San Marco in the city of Venice, Italy.

The marble facade is attributed to either Antonio Abbondi (Scarpagnino), Mauro Codussi,[1] Antonio Lombardo, son of Pietro Lombardo,[2] or Giorgio Spavento[3]
